I did not use the Lian Li fan hub and instead connected them directly to the motherboard. With Lian Li fans, when you buy fans individually, they come with a motherboard connection cable, but if you buy a kit with a hub, they only come with a cable that connects to the hub. I will manage the speed of all fans in the BIOS of the motherboard.
